Argentina Lifts the Hockey Men’s Junior World Cup Title

Bhubaneswar: Argentina junior hockey team lifted the FIH Hockey Men’s Junior World Cup Champions title defeating Germany in the final match played at Kalinga Stadium today.

Argentina defeated Germany by 4-2 goals. 

Argentinian player Lautaro Domene, who scored three goals from penalty corner chances, was named Player of the Match.

In the semi final match, India suffered a crushing 1-3 defeat against France in the bronze medal match.

Chief Minister Naveen Patnaik handed the trophy to the winning team. Congratulating the winning team,he appreciated all the teams for playing with true spirit.

He also congratulated Hockey India and the officials of the sports department of Odisha government for successfully conducting the event.
